Abstract
PURPOSE:To obtain a small-sized coil having a small insulation intervals with the adjoining coils which are arranged concentrically by a method wherein a vacant space closed to outside is proviced at the facial region opposing to a split molded coil, and the terminals connected to the end of the wiring circuit of the coil and the lead wire connecting these terminals are placed in the vacant space. CONSTITUTION:When an outer coil 2 and an inner coil 31 are concentrically wound around the circumference of a core 1, the inner coil 31 is consisted of two cylindrical coils 32 and 33 which were split in axial direction. These coils are formed by winding wiring circuits 32A and 33A around them, the circumference of the coils is molded by resin 34 and they are pilled up, their opposing surfaces 35 is conically shaped and fitted each other, and a concaved section 36 which is closed to outside is formed. Then, the terminals 37 and 38, which were connected to the wiring circuits 32A and 33A, are protruded into the concaved section 36, and these terminals 37 and 38 are interconnected using a flexible conductor 39. Through these procedure, bare connecting sections are not directly opposing to the outside coils, and the insulation intervals of the two coils can be reduced.
